Bankruptcies expected to soar by 35%

The number of corporate bankruptcies is set to surge by 35 per cent this year, turning the world economy into a “burial ground” for businesses, according to a study by Euler Hermes, the credit insurer.

In a study published on Thursday, the Paris-based unit of Allianz, says the rate of corporate collapses will reach “historic” highs in 2009 following a 27 per cent increase last year, under-lining the brutality of the economic crisis.
